Desay M6 vs ROE Visual CB5 MkII

6.25 mm against 5.77 mm · specifications from both manufacturers' datasheets

Side-by-side specifications, then the same wall built from each tile, so the comparison is in panels, kilograms, circuits and data runs rather than in marketing copy.

Specifications

Desay M6ROE Visual CB5 MkII
ManufacturerDesayROE Visual
Pixel pitch6.25 mm5.77 mm
Cabinet800 × 900 mm600 × 1200 mm
Brightness5,000 nits6,000 nits
Refresh rate3,840 Hz7,680 Hz
Viewing angle160° / 60°140° / 110°
Pixels per cabinet128 × 144104 × 208
Pixels per m²25,60030,044
Weight17.2 kg (24 kg/m²)12.2 kg (17 kg/m²)
Max power396 W (550 W/m²)480 W (667 W/m²)
Typical power137 W240 W
Max hangnot published12 panels

The same wall, built from eachclosest 16:9 / 16:10 near 8 m wide, flown, EU power, 60 Hz 8-bit

Desay M6ROE Visual CB5 MkII
Wall built10 × 5, 8.00 × 4.50 m13 × 4, 7.80 × 4.80 m
Panels needed50 + 3 spare52 + 3 spare
Resolution1,280 × 720 px1,352 × 832 px
Weight incl. bumpers985 kg674 kg
Load per point~394 kg across 3~270 kg across 3
Power, full white19.8 kW25 kW
Circuits (16 A/230 V)1012
Data runs2 at ≤28/port3 at ≤24/port
Truck, linear2.9 m3.1 m

Whole cabinets rarely hit an identical size, so each wall is the closest build to a real video format (16:9 or 16:10) near 8 m wide for that tile: 8.00 × 4.50 m and 7.80 × 4.80 m respectively.
